About This Item

Koln, Germany: Kiepenheuer & Witsch, 1995. Hardcover. Very Good-/Very Good-. The Passion of Michel Foucault, translated from the American by Michael Busges and Hubert Winkels. A biography of Michel Foucault, written in German. Black hard cover with white titling on spine, black and white image on front, grey end papers, red ribbon marker, publisher's advertising at back, 714 pages. Some negligible smudges on text block edge, and light shelf wear to dust jacket. This is a handsome book, in great condition. Book is overweight.
